Study suggests future climate changes to worsen air quality for >85% of China’s population; ~20k+ additional deaths each year

Green Car Congress

A study by a team of researchers from China, the US and Germany suggests that future climate change may worsen air quality for more than 85% of China’s population, leading to an additional 20,000 deaths each year. CAS Researchers Conclude Climate Change Causing Rapid Reduction of Ice in Great Himalayas

Green Car Congress

The Himalayan glacier volume is reducing rapidly due to climate change, leading to cascading effect of alpine ecosystem there, according to a recent study by researchers at the Chinese Academy of Sciences (CAS). The results were published in Conservation Biology , a journal of the Society for Conservation Biology.
